    Same issue with ML2010 (v. 3.1) -- won't proceed to next item after playing video

    I have been trying my ML2010 to play video files properly but failed. Not sure what is going on.

    What is happening is, after playing a video file, MediaLab 2010 won't move on to the next item. It will stop, displaying a small square on the screen (see image file attached). Only after I use the hidden control key (ctrl + right arrow), it will move on. But after playing the next video clip, it will do the same.

    I have two systems (1: Win XP SP3, 2: Win 7) running the latest ML2010 (ver. 3.1). Both are doing the same.
    Video files I have tried using are .avi and .wmv -- both doing the same thing.

    I am also attaching the Questionnaire file for you to review. Though nothing fancy here, I am suspecting that parameters (which orders the system to shoot out TTL signals) *might* be playing a role here. I am not sure but even if it was the case, I do need those TTL so I cannot give that part up.

    Any suggestions are welcomed. Thanks in advance!
